From debut authors to Pulitzer Prize winners, Writers on Writing tackles a little of everything — novels, short stories, memoir, poetry, and more, as well as interviews with agents and publishers.

Unlike other shows dedicated to discussing books, we focus on the art, craft, and business of writing. Writers appreciate the opportunity to talk about the artistic elements of their job — the thousands of decisions that must be made to produce a manuscript. There’s no aspect of craft, creativity, and publishing we don’t explore.

We’ve hosted well over 1,500 authors on the show including Elizabeth Strout, S.A. Cosby, Ann Patchett, Amor Towles, and George Saunders. Expert advice from some of the industry’s top writers allows us to offer a show that’s been called “your own personal MFA program” (with no financial strain).

Novelist Margaret Atwood

Novelist, short story writer, essayist, poet and environmental activist Margaret Atwood talks with Barbara DeMarco-Barrett about an assortment of writing related things including her new Positron serial on Byliner.com.

Janna Malamud Smith & Lisa Genova

Guest host Marrie Stone talks with Janna Malamud Smith, author of An Absorbing Errand: How Artists and Craftsmen Make Their Way to Mastery, about the obstacles, risks, and rewards of the creative endeavor.  Lisa Genova joins in the second half to discuss her latest novel, Love Anthony, about autism and unconditional love.

True-Crime Writer Caitlin Rother

Caitlin Rother, true-crime writer and author of "Lost Girls," talks with Marrie Stone about how she chooses her subject matters, the psychological impact of writing true crime, interviewing violent offenders, and what she took away from the tragic case of two San Diego teenagers needlessly lost to a mentally ill predator.
